Just got back from a week of scuba diving in Cayman Brac. The Seafrogs housing performed flawlessly throughout. Interestingly enough, there was somebody else on the boat who also had a TG-4 but using the Olympus TG-3/4 housing. Side by side on the camera table, the Seafrogs housing is slightly larger in size. Mounted on the Nauticam tray with a single YS-D1 and a Fantasea video light, the set-up was negatively buoyant but easy to manoeuvre around and use. Quite happy with this back-up and simplistic set-up. In slightly over a month, I will be heading back to the Caribbean and my wife will be using it barebone, equipped only with the video light.
